Study on Coastline Extraction from TH-2 Satellite Bistatic SAR Data
The length and location of coastlines are important basic data for national ocean management. It has important development and utilization value. In this paper,the research on automatic coastline extraction technology is carried out using the bistatic SAR ima-ges of the TH-2 satellite. Aiming at the problem that speckle noise in the single SAR intensity image hinders the judgment of the wa-ter edge,a robust SAR image filtering method is proposed. In addition,the master and slave intensity images and the interferogram data features of the water area are combined to identify the coastline,which solves the problem of inaccurate and unstable information relying on a single determinant information. The results were optimized using the region-growing method and mathematical morphology method,and the final coastline extraction results were obtained. Experiments are carried out using multiple TH-2 data,and the re-sults show that the method in this paper can improve the practical application effect of coastline extraction using bistatic SAR data.
